#ifdef CONFIG_EXAMPLES_I2SCHAR_RX
/* Start the receiver thread */
message("i2schar_main: Start receiver thread\n");
pthread_attr_init(&attr);
#ifdef CONFIG_EXAMPLES_I2SCHAR_TX
/* Bump the receiver priority from the default so that it will be above
* the priority of transmitter. This is important if a loopback test is
* being performed; it improves the changes that a receiving audio buffer
* is in place for each transmission.
*/
(void)pthread_attr_getschedparam(&attr, &param);
param.sched_priority++;
(void)pthread_attr_setschedparam(&attr, &param);
#endif
/* Set the receiver stack size */
(void)pthread_attr_setstacksize(&attr, CONFIG_EXAMPLES_I2SCHAR_RXSTACKSIZE);
/* Start the receiver */
ret = pthread_create(&receiver, &attr, i2schar_receiver, NULL);
if (ret != OK)
{
sched_unlock();
message("i2schar_main: ERROR: failed to Start receiver thread: %d\n", ret);
return EXIT_FAILURE;
}
pthread_setname_np(receiver, "receiver");
#endif
